Understanding Market Research Fundamentals for Successful Launches
Conducting thorough market research is paramount for any successful product launch. Understanding your target audience is the first step in this process. By identifying who your customers are, their preferences, and buying behaviors, you lay a solid foundation for your marketing strategy. Effective market research encompasses various methods, including:
- Surveys: Gather quantitative data through carefully crafted questionnaires.
- Focus Groups: Gain insights from discussions with potential customers.
- Competitor Analysis: Study competitors to learn what works and what doesn’t in your niche.
Additionally, it’s crucial to analyze both primary and secondary data. Primary data comes directly from your target audience, providing firsthand insights, while secondary data encompasses existing information that can inform your launch strategy. Utilizing tools and platforms for analytics can significantly enhance your understanding of market trends. Keep a close eye on:
| Data Type |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Demographic Data | Identify age, gender, income level, and preferences of your audience. |
| Behavioral Insights | Understand purchase patterns and affinities of your target market. |
| Market Trends | Recognize shifts in consumer behavior and emerging market opportunities. |
Crafting a Compelling Unique Selling Proposition
In today’s saturated market, establishing a distinctive identity for your product is crucial. A unique selling proposition (USP) serves as the beacon that not only draws customers but also provides them with a clear understanding of what makes your offering different. To craft a compelling USP, consider these essential elements:
- Identify Customer Pain Points: Understanding the challenges faced by your target audience allows you to tailor your message effectively.
- Highlight Key Benefits: Clearly articulate how your product addresses these pain points with tangible benefits that matter to your customers.
- Analyze Competitors: Delve into what competitors are offering and pinpoint gaps in their propositions that you can fill.
- Be Authentic: Ensure that your USP reflects the genuine strengths of your product to build trust and credibility.
Once you have pinpointed the components of your USP, it’s vital to encapsulate them in a succinct and resonant statement. An effective USP should be memorable, concise, and communicate value in a way that resonates with your target audience. Here’s a simple template that could help:
| Aspect | Example |
|---|---|
| Target Audience | Eco-conscious consumers |
| Problem | Excessive plastic waste |
| Solution | Biodegradable packaging |
| Unique Features | Compostable within 90 days |
By following this structure, you ensure that your unique selling proposition not only stands out but also aligns with your overall marketing strategy, providing a clear direction for all promotional efforts.
Leveraging Digital Marketing Strategies for Maximum Impact
In today’s hyper-competitive marketplace, it’s essential to embrace a range of digital marketing strategies that not only enhance your product launch but also drive significant engagement and conversion rates. Consider focusing on the following tactics to amplify your impact:
- Social Media Marketing: Create buzz around your launch by leveraging plat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and LinkedIn to share previews, behind-the-scenes content, and user-generated testimonials.
- Email Campaigns: Build anticipation with a well-crafted email marketing campaign that includes countdowns, exclusive previews, and special offers for early adopters.
- Content Marketing: Produce engaging blog posts, infographics, and videos that educate potential customers about the benefits of your new product, establishing your brand as an authority in the industry.
- SEO Optimization: Ensure your website and content are optimized for search engines to enhance visibility and attract traffic from relevant queries about your new offering.
Utilizing a comprehensive analytics approach will allow you to measure the performance of these strategies in real-time. By tracking key metrics, you can adjust your tactics to ensure maximum effectiveness. Here’s a simple table highlighting essential KPIs to monitor post-launch:
| Key Performance Indicator (KPI) |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Website Traffic | Assess the increase in visitors from your launch efforts. |
| Conversion Rate | Measure the percentage of visitors who make a purchase. |
| Engagement Rate | Evaluate how users interact with your social media posts. |
| Email Open & Click Rates | Analyze how effective your email campaigns are at capturing interest. |
Measuring Success and Adjusting Strategy Post-Launch
After launching your product, it’s crucial to track its performance against both quantitative and qualitative metrics. Begin by defining key performance indicators (KPIs) that align with your marketing goals. Common indicators include:
- Sales Revenue: Analyze the revenue generated within the first few weeks/months.
-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C): Determine how much you are spending to acquire each new customer.
- Customer Feedback: Gather insights through surveys, reviews, and social media interactions to gauge customer satisfaction.
- Website Traffic: Monitor changes in traffic to your product pages to assess interest levels.
Once you’ve collected this data, it’s essential to assess how well your product is performing relative to your initial expectations. Utilize a performance dashboard to visualize trends and anomalies. This will enable you to make informed decisions about necessary adjustments. If specific strategies are underperforming, consider:
| Strategy | Adjustments to Consider |
|---|---|
| Social Media Advertising | Modify targeting criteria or adjust ad content based on engagement metrics. |
| Content Marketing | Altering blog topics or formats based on reader feedback and analytics. |
| Email Campaigns | Refining messaging or segmenting your audience for more personalized outreach. |
